Lifting Clutter with Clip-On Cubbies
One major pain point is the main desk surface getting buried . You need room to spread out books and papers . That's where clip-on cubbies come in handy . They attach right to the edge of the desk , lifting items off the primary workspace . This is a simple but really effective way to create more usable surface area, even on smaller desks . Think of it as adding vertical storage using space that's often wasted . They help keep frequently used items visible and super accessible . Laptops, tablets, notebooks, and essential supplies can sit neatly on the side, within easy reach but out of the way . This means less searching and fewer interruptions , encouraging kids to manage their work independently . Setup is usually easy, often just needing to clamp and tighten . Corralling Small Essentials with Rotating Caddies
Pens, pencils, markers, rulers, scissors, clips, sticky notes – these small items are notorious for scattering everywhere . A cluttered desk often has these little accessories piled up . Finding the right colored pencil or a pair of scissors can lead to frustration and breaks in focus . Rotating pencil caddies offer a neat solution . They store a variety of small items vertically , maximizing space . The key feature is the rotation, which puts everything within easy reach with just a spin . No more rummaging through drawers or static containers . This makes supplies readily accessible , supporting independent work habits . Taming Paper Piles with File Trays
Ah, the mountain of papers . Homework assignments, permission slips, artwork, notes – papers can quickly overwhelm a desk . Disorganized papers make it tough to manage assignments, track information, and put things away properly . Important documents can get lost or wrinkled , adding stress . File trays are designed specifically to tackle this problem . They provide designated spots for different types of papers and notebooks . Many file trays have an open design , which is great because it keeps papers and supplies right in sight and easy to grab . This reduces the need to rummage and helps you quickly identify contents . Implementing stackable trays can transform a chaotic desk into a structured workspace . Kids can learn to put papers directly into an inbox tray . This structure promotes independence as they know exactly where things belong . Trays help contain the clutter and free up desk space . Some metal mesh trays are stackable and designed to keep everything neat and orderly, helping users declutter and work more efficiently . Wooden trays are also available and can stack . While some wooden trays stack one directly on top of the other, which might make lower trays difficult to access without modification , metal mesh options often have slide-out trays . Mesh designs are also easier to clean, just needing a wipe with a cloth . Paper trays help organize important documents and keep papers separate and easy to rummage through . Putting It All Together: Coordinating Your Space
Creating an organized homework space is about more than just buying containers; it's about selecting the right tools to solve specific problems and working together to keep the area tidy . A cluttered workspace makes it harder for kids to settle down and find necessary supplies . Missing supplies cause interruptions . Chaotic paper piles mean assignments get lost . By using a combination of solutions like clip-on cubbies for quick access to devices and notebooks , rotating caddies for pens and small tools , file trays for managing papers , and bins for general supplies or art materials , you can address different types of clutter effectively.
The goal is to give every pencil, folder, and device a designated place , keeping school stuff off the floor and out of shared family areas . This makes it easier to focus and find things quickly .
